As the world's leading economies continue to shift towards electric vehicles (EVs), emerging markets are now catching up with a growing appetite for sustainable transportation. According to a new report from Energy Intelligence, countries such as China, India, and Brazil are driving the demand for EVs, with governments in these nations implementing policies to incentivize the adoption of eco-friendly vehicles. The report highlights the increasing competition among global automakers to tap into the lucrative emerging market, with manufacturers such as Tesla, Volkswagen, and General Motors expanding their production and distribution networks in these regions. As the global EV market continues to evolve, the findings of this report shed light on the pivotal role emerging markets will play in shaping the future of sustainable transportation.
